Overview
Marrakech is a sensory explosion — a city where centuries-old traditions live vibrantly alongside the present. Its medina, a UNESCO World Heritage site, is a labyrinth of narrow alleyways filled with colorful souks, fragrant spices, and artisans selling handcrafted goods. Ornate palaces, tranquil gardens like Jardin Majorelle, and historic mosques offer serene escapes within the city’s bustling heart.
Marrakech’s riads (traditional houses with interior gardens) offer intimate lodging experiences, while the nearby desert landscapes beckon adventurous travelers. The city is also a gateway to experiencing Moroccan cuisine, music, and festivals that celebrate the rich cultural mosaic of North Africa.
